Planning Your Visit

Embrace the Historic Charm

Boulder Hot Springs offers a unique blend of historic inn and rejuvenating mineral pools. Expect a rustic, authentic experience rather than a modern resort. Plan for relaxation and soaking in the natural beauty of Montana.

Pool Etiquette & Hours

The hot pools are consistently around 108°F, with the outdoor pool at 104°F. Some pools are gender-separated, with the women's side featuring a cold plunge. Check the daily hours, as they can vary, and be mindful of staff interactions for a smooth visit. Reddit

Frequently Asked Questions

🚇 🗺️ Getting There

Boulder Hot Springs is located in Boulder, Montana, about a 45-minute drive southwest of Helena. Take US-12 W and then MT-69 S. The drive offers scenic views of the Montana landscape. TikTok

Yes, Boulder Hot Springs is approximately a 30-minute drive north of Butte via MT-69 N. It's a convenient stop for those traveling between these two Montana towns. Instagram

From Bozeman, take I-90 W towards Butte, then exit onto MT-69 N towards Boulder. The total drive is about 1 hour and 30 minutes, offering beautiful mountain scenery. Instagram

Public transportation options are limited. It's generally recommended to have your own vehicle for the most flexibility in reaching Boulder Hot Springs and exploring the surrounding areas. Instagram

Winter driving conditions can be challenging in Montana. Always check road conditions and be prepared for snow and ice, especially on MT-69. Reddit

The Healing Waters of Boulder Hot Springs

Boulder Hot Springs is renowned for its mineral-rich waters, believed to have therapeutic properties. The naturally heated pools, sourced from underground springs, offer a consistent temperature, with the indoor pools typically around 108°F and the outdoor pool at 104°F. These waters are rich in minerals like sulfur, which many believe aid in muscle relaxation and skin health. Reddit

The experience is enhanced by the presence of saunas and a cold plunge pool. The saunas feature a unique rainfall flow system, adding a sensory element to the heat therapy. The cold plunge, often described as feeling like a 'snowy melt river,' provides a bracing contrast, invigorating the body and mind. This combination of hot and cold therapy is a cornerstone of traditional wellness practices. Reddit

Guests often describe the pools as 'healing' and 'soothing,' making it a popular spot for those seeking relief from daily stresses or physical discomfort. The consistent water flow ensures a fresh experience, contributing to the overall restorative atmosphere. Reddit

A Glimpse into History: The Boulder Hot Springs Inn

Boulder Hot Springs is more than just a place to soak; it's a historic landmark that transports visitors back in time. The inn itself is a testament to Montana's past, offering a glimpse into the era when hot springs were popular destinations for travelers seeking rest and rejuvenation. The architecture and ambiance evoke a sense of nostalgia and rustic charm. Instagram

Originally established as a place for respite, the inn has maintained its historic character while offering modern comforts. Visitors can choose to stay in rooms that reflect the building's heritage, providing an immersive experience. The inn's presence has been a cornerstone of the Boulder community for many years, contributing to its local identity. Instagram

Beyond the inn, the surrounding area boasts historical significance, including nearby ghost towns like Elkhorn. This proximity allows visitors to combine their hot springs visit with explorations of Montana's frontier history, making for a richer, more layered travel experience. Instagram
